
阿里云如何链接数据库:通过阿里云控制台、使用DMS(数据库管理服务)、配置安全组规则、安装并使用数据库客户端
在阿里云上连接数据库主要有几个关键步骤:首先,通过阿里云控制台来创建和管理数据库实例;其次,使用阿里云的数据库管理服务(DMS)进行简单操作;然后,配置安全组规则来确保连接的安全性;最后,安装并使用数据库客户端工具来进行更复杂的操作。本文将详细介绍这些步骤,帮助您顺利连接和管理阿里云上的数据库。
一、通过阿里云控制台创建和管理数据库实例
1. 创建数据库实例
在阿里云控制台创建数据库实例是连接数据库的第一步。阿里云提供多种数据库服务,包括MySQL、PostgreSQL、SQL Server等。您可以根据需求选择合适的数据库类型。
登录阿里云控制台,导航到“数据库”部分,选择您需要的数据库类型,然后点击“创建实例”。填写相关信息,如实例名称、数据库版本、存储类型和容量等。确认信息无误后,点击“确认创建”。
2. 管理数据库实例
创建实例后,您可以在控制台中管理它们。阿里云提供了丰富的管理功能,包括备份与恢复、性能监控、安全设置等。您可以通过这些功能来优化数据库性能和确保数据安全。
二、使用DMS(数据库管理服务)
1. 登录DMS
阿里云的DMS(Database Management Service)是一个强大的数据库管理工具,可以简化数据库操作。登录阿里云控制台后,导航到DMS页面。选择您之前创建的数据库实例,点击“登录数据库”。
2. 基本操作
在DMS中,您可以进行多种数据库操作,包括创建和管理表、执行SQL查询、备份和恢复数据等。DMS提供了直观的界面和丰富的功能,使得数据库管理变得更加简单和高效。
三、配置安全组规则
1. 设置安全组规则
为了确保数据库的安全性,您需要配置安全组规则来限制访问。导航到阿里云控制台中的“安全组”部分,选择与您的数据库实例关联的安全组。添加规则时,您可以指定允许访问数据库的IP地址范围和端口号。
2. 测试连接
配置安全组规则后,您可以通过DMS或数据库客户端工具测试连接是否正常。确保您的IP地址在允许访问的范围内,并且使用正确的端口号。
四、安装并使用数据库客户端工具
1. 安装客户端工具
除了DMS,您还可以使用其他数据库客户端工具来连接和管理阿里云上的数据库。常用的数据库客户端工具包括MySQL Workbench、Navicat、pgAdmin等。根据您的数据库类型,选择并安装合适的客户端工具。
2. 配置连接
打开客户端工具,创建新的连接配置。填写数据库实例的连接信息,包括主机地址、端口号、数据库名称、用户名和密码。确保这些信息与阿里云控制台中的设置一致。
3. 进行操作
配置完成后,您可以使用客户端工具进行各种数据库操作,如执行SQL查询、导入和导出数据、管理数据库结构等。这些工具通常提供了丰富的功能,可以满足不同的数据库管理需求。
五、监控与优化数据库性能
1. 使用阿里云监控工具
阿里云提供了多种监控工具,可以帮助您实时监控数据库的性能和运行状态。在阿里云控制台中,您可以查看数据库的CPU使用率、内存使用情况、网络流量等指标。通过这些监控数据,您可以及时发现和解决潜在的问题。
2. 优化数据库性能
根据监控数据,您可以采取多种措施来优化数据库性能。例如,调整数据库配置参数、优化SQL查询、增加索引等。阿里云还提供了一些自动化的优化工具,可以帮助您更高效地提升数据库性能。
六、备份与恢复数据库
1. 定期备份
数据备份是确保数据安全的重要措施。阿里云提供了多种备份方式,包括手动备份和自动备份。您可以根据需求设置备份策略,定期备份数据库数据。
2. 数据恢复
在数据丢失或损坏的情况下,您可以通过备份数据进行恢复。阿里云提供了简单直观的数据恢复功能,您可以在控制台中选择需要恢复的备份文件,点击“恢复”按钮,即可将数据恢复到指定的时间点。
七、使用PingCode和Worktile进行项目管理
1. 研发项目管理系统PingCode
在管理数据库项目时,您可以使用研发项目管理系统PingCode。PingCode提供了强大的项目管理功能,包括任务分配、进度跟踪、文档管理等。通过PingCode,您可以更高效地管理数据库开发和运维项目。
2. 通用项目协作软件Worktile
除了PingCode,您还可以使用通用项目协作软件Worktile。Worktile支持多种项目管理方法,如敏捷开发、看板等。通过Worktile,您可以更好地协作和沟通,提高团队的工作效率。
八、总结
通过本文的详细介绍,您可以了解到在阿里云上连接和管理数据库的完整流程。从创建数据库实例、使用DMS、配置安全组规则,到安装客户端工具、监控和优化数据库性能,再到备份与恢复数据库,每一个步骤都是确保数据库安全和高效运行的重要环节。此外,借助PingCode和Worktile等项目管理工具,您可以更好地组织和管理数据库项目。希望本文能够帮助您更好地掌握阿里云数据库的连接和管理方法。
相关问答FAQs:
1. 如何在阿里云上创建数据库?
- 登录阿里云控制台,选择对应的数据库产品(如RDS、PolarDB等)。
- 点击“创建实例”按钮,填写数据库实例的基本信息,如地域、版本、存储空间等。
- 配置数据库的网络访问权限,选择允许外部访问或仅限内网访问。
- 设置数据库的账号和密码,以及其他高级配置项(如备份策略、性能调优等)。
- 点击“立即购买”或“创建实例”完成数据库实例的创建。
2. 阿里云数据库如何连接到应用程序?
- 在阿里云控制台中找到已创建的数据库实例,获取实例的连接地址和端口号。
- 在应用程序的配置文件中,将数据库连接地址和端口号配置为相应的参数。
- 使用合适的编程语言和数据库驱动,编写连接数据库的代码。
- 使用数据库账号和密码进行身份验证,建立与数据库的连接。
- 在应用程序中通过执行SQL语句来操作数据库,如查询、插入、更新等操作。
3. 如何在阿里云上进行数据库迁移?
- 在阿里云控制台中选择对应的数据库迁移产品(如DTS),创建迁移任务。
- 配置源数据库的连接信息,包括数据库类型、地址、账号和密码等。
- 配置目标数据库的连接信息,选择阿里云的数据库产品,并填写相应的连接信息。
- 选择迁移方式,可以是全量迁移、增量迁移或增量迁移+全量校验。
- 设置迁移任务的调度时间和迁移速度等参数,确认并启动迁移任务。
注意:以上是一般情况下的数据库连接和迁移步骤,具体操作可能因使用的阿里云产品和数据库类型而有所不同。建议根据具体情况参考相关文档或官方指南进行操作。
文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/1810536